Precision Within Confines: Mastering Indoor Sport Shooting

Indoor sport shooting offers a unique arena where marksmanship meets controlled environments. The challenges and dynamics differ from outdoor counterparts, demanding a specialized set of skills. Let’s delve into the intricacies of mastering the art of indoor sport shooting and how athletes navigate this precise domain.

Controlled Environments: The Indoor Advantage

Indoor sport shooting takes place within controlled environments, offering advantages in terms of consistent lighting, temperature, and minimal weather interference. These controlled conditions provide a stable backdrop for athletes to focus solely on refining their marksmanship skills without external factors impacting their performance.

Precision Marksmanship: The Core Element

At the heart of indoor sport shooting lies precision marksmanship. Athletes hone their skills in trigger control, sight alignment, and recoil management within the confined space of an indoor range. The emphasis on precision is heightened as shooters strive for accuracy in a controlled and often standardized environment.

Adapting to Reduced Distances: Shorter Ranges, Sharper Skills

Indoor ranges typically feature shorter distances compared to outdoor settings. Athletes must adapt their shooting techniques to these reduced distances, requiring a heightened sense of accuracy and control. Mastering the art of indoor sport shooting involves refining the ability to deliver precise shots even in confined spaces.

Noise Management: The Importance of Ear Protection

Indoor sport shooting brings a unique challenge – the concussive noise generated within confined spaces. Athletes prioritize safety by using ear protection, which also impacts their ability to communicate and stay focused. Managing noise becomes an integral part of the sport, requiring shooters to maintain concentration amidst auditory distractions.

Firearm Selection: Tailoring Equipment to Indoor Settings

Choosing the right firearms for indoor sport shooting is crucial. Athletes often opt for weapons suitable for shorter ranges and low-light conditions. The choice of caliber, barrel length, and accessories is tailored to maximize performance within the constraints of an indoor range. Precision in equipment selection complements the precision required in marksmanship.

Low-Light Shooting Techniques: Navigating Dim Conditions

Indoor ranges may have lower lighting conditions compared to outdoor settings. Athletes need to master low-light shooting techniques, including utilizing night sights, understanding shadow patterns, and enhancing their adaptability to varying light levels. The ability to excel in dim conditions adds an additional layer of expertise to indoor sport shooting.
